I like the quietness of the site. Perhaps add a bit of padding, right side in particular to shift the text a little away from the main content borders. Otherwise, I would't change the layout, I like it. But, I agree with Nikolas about the colors, kinda reminds me of babies.
Is this intended to be a personal site to express your ideas or is it a portfolio to sell your services? The content seems more personal and bloglike than portfolio like.
This statement:
"who has tendency to portray many mixed signals aside of what is true. "
could imply that you might have the tendency to lie. I would suggest you reword or remove it completely.
